Quality

Content

70%Weight 40%Scale 1-5

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.

The body is highly actionable, with concrete code tokens throughout and a clear workflow capped by a pre-flight verification checklist. Its weaknesses are token efficiency (repetitive overlapping prohibition lists) and progressive disclosure (no reference files; everything inlined in one large file).

Suggestions

Move the long enumerated catalogs (Section 8 'Creative Arsenal' inspiration list, Section 9 Bento archetypes) into a references file (e.g. references/creative-arsenal.md) and link to it from a concise SKILL.md overview, reducing token load.

Consolidate the overlapping prohibition lists in Sections 3, 4, 7, and 9 (which repeatedly ban the same purple/neon/Inter/card patterns) into one 'AI Tells' section to remove redundancy.

Keep the high-value executable tokens but trim surrounding prose (e.g. 'Mandatory Generation: LLMs naturally generate static successful states') so every token earns its place.

Description

50%Weight 40%Scale 1-5

Based on the skill's description, can an agent find and select it at the right time? Clear, specific descriptions lead to better discovery.

The description is third-person and names a clear niche, but it leans on jargon and omits any explicit 'Use when...' trigger guidance, capping completeness and weakening natural trigger terms. Adding concrete user-facing keywords and a use-when clause would materially raise it.

Suggestions

Add an explicit 'Use when...' clause with natural trigger phrases (e.g. 'Use when building or refining React/Next.js frontends, dashboards, landing pages, or UI components').

Replace jargon ('metric-based rules', 'CSS hardware acceleration') with terms users actually say: 'frontend', 'UI/UX', 'React', 'Tailwind', 'responsive design', 'motion/animation'.

Ground the capabilities in concrete actions the skill performs (e.g. 'Generates component code, calibrates typography and color, hardens mobile layouts, and adds motion') rather than abstract verbs.
